When to Be Cautious with Multivitamins

While multivitamins offer a convenient way to fill nutritional gaps, they aren’t one-size-fits-all. Here are some key points to consider:

  • Smokers should steer clear of high doses of beta carotene or vitamin A, as studies have linked these to an increased risk of lung cancer.
  • Expecting mothers should avoid excessive intake of vitamin A (not beta carotene), as it may raise the risk of birth defects.
  • Healthy adult men and postmenopausal women don’t typically need added iron, and taking too much may lead to unwanted effects.

More Isn’t Always Better

While it’s common to be concerned about getting enough vitamins and minerals, it’s also possible to go overboard. Some nutrients—like vitamin A and certain minerals—can accumulate in the body over time, which may lead to toxicity if taken in excess.

B vitamins, on the other hand, are water-soluble and generally flushed out of the system if taken in high amounts. That’s why many multivitamins contain higher doses of them. Still, balance is key.

If you already eat a nutritious, varied diet, you might not need a multivitamin every day. Some people find it helpful to take them occasionally—such as during busy weeks, travel, or when meals are less balanced.

So, Should You Take One?

Ultimately, taking a multivitamin comes down to your personal health needs. If your daily diet falls short of covering all your nutritional bases, a high-quality multivitamin could offer a helpful safety net.

For most healthy adults, the risk is low—and the potential benefits, especially in times of stress or poor dietary habits, can be well worth it.
